The 14th AMH Island Classic charity golf tournament is set to tee off at His Majesty King Hamad's private golf course in Saffriya next month.
The three-day event, which is held under King Hamad's patronage takes place on November 4-6 and is considered to be one of the major highlights of Bahrain's sporting calendar.
The tournament is played under the traditional Texas Scramble format with no less than five side contests taking place each day.
The three-day event attracts around 200 golfers comprising of 50 teams, playing for the championship and premier titles. The opening ceremony will be conducted at midday on Thursday November 4, and the awards ceremony will take place on the last day of play.

Up for grabs once again this year is the much elusive 'Hole-In-One prize' - a Lexus IS 300 sponsored by E.K. Kanoo.
Sponsorship fundraising has enabled the hospital to invest in BD51,500 worth of medical equipment including a neonatal machine, a fetal monitor and a digital portable X-ray system for the dental department.
The hospital has also been involved in a community outreach programme, which raised BD48,000. The first event, supported by BMI Bank, involved giving free health checks and educational lectures at five social centres around the kingdom. The next project being co-ordinated with Standard Chartered Bank will provide free diabetic treatment to the blind.
The Island Classic Gala Dinner will take place at The Ritz Carlton Hotel & Spa's Al Noor Hall on Thursday, November 11 to honour sponsor's support to the cause.
